Apple is indeed working on the fourth generation of its “popular” iPhone SE and it will be released very soon. At least, that's what supply chain sources familiar with the American company's plans claim.
According to insiders, the official premiere of the iPhone SE 4 is scheduled for the first quarter of 2025. It will be announced along with the first Apple-developed 5G modem.
The new iPhone SE is rumored to ditch the Home button with the Touch ID fingerprint scanner and get a display with a notch at the top for the camera and Face ID system. Outwardly, it will resemble the iPhone 14, but will get only one main camera, like its predecessors. The iPhone SE 4 will most likely cost $459 or $499.
